Background

Quite often, I have referred to as a “performance junkie”. I began lifelong pursuit of sports as a swimmer, then a football player, then a collegiate world champion rower, then a triathlete, and now as a masters cyclist. A few years after graduating from the U.S. Naval Academy, I competed in my very first triathlon as an age group Clydesdale. It wasn’t until after those first few races in the year 2000 that I heard about power meters. Once I did, I started training and racing with power meters. By combining my experience with ergometers during my rowing career, and my degree in mechanical engineering, I found that I now had the data I needed to best structure and track my training. Between 2000 and 2006 I got married, welcomed three (of my now four) children, and with the help of my power meter, climbed from Clydesdale to Pro triathlete, all while working full time as a professional engineer. In 2007, I made a major career shift and opened Fit Werx, an industry leading bike shop focused on bike fitting. In 2011, a lingering running injury was the deciding factor to shift my focus from triathlon to road bike racing. I had a great time racing up the ranks to a Cat 1 competing in time trials, road and circuit races. In 2014, I began racing on the track. Since then, I have won multiple masters national and world championships in the discipline.  

As a professional bike fitter for over a decade, I now work with over 400 clients per year, and am on the cutting edge of cycling products, technology, and any newly discovered knowledge the industry has to offer. I've had articles on training and racing with power published in Lava and Triathlete magazines. I also have a series of bike tech articles published on BeginnerTriathlete.com, and our Fit Werx website. I’ve spoken and presented on many power meter topics at regional events as well.

Notable Achievements 

2015, 2016 Masters World Champion 3k pursuit
2016 Silver medal Elite Track Nationals 4k pursuit
2017 Masters World Champion 3k Team Pursuit
2017 UCI world record 40-44 3k Pursuit 
7-time masters national champion (Time trial, Pursuit, Team Pursuit)
2-time state masters road race state champion
2006-2008 pro triathlete
1996 U23 world champion rower
